Fine white sand
A Frouxeira beach stretches for three kilometres, offering fine white sand and alternating a small semi-urban area with others that are less crowded and that reach the lighthouse, one of the main attractions of the municipality. Therefore, this sandy area offers plenty of space both for bathing and for strolling.
Open sea, strong waves and constant winds.
In A Frouxeira you can enjoy the same conditions that are repeated in almost all the Valdovignian coastline: open sea, strong waves and constant winds. For this reason, it is perfect for water activities such as surfing and bodyboarding. Before we say goodbye, we would like to comment that here you will find the following services: litter bins, toilets, showers, lifeguards, cleaning, transport, catering and camping. It is also accessible for people with reduced mobility.
